Asia shares fall amid Iran war and rising oil prices, focus turns to Chinese data.

1️⃣ Asian stocks decline

Most Asian markets fell as the Middle East war entered its third week, increasing global risk sentiment.

2️⃣ Oil prices stay above $100

Concerns about supply disruptions near the Strait of Hormuz kept oil prices elevated.

3️⃣ Geopolitical tensions escalate

Donald Trump threatened further strikes on Iran’s Kharg Island oil hub, signaling the conflict may continue.

4️⃣ Major Asian indices drop


  • Nikkei 225 −1.2%
  • TOPIX −1%
  • KOSPI −0.5%
  • S&P/ASX 200 −0.5%
  • Shanghai Composite −1%
  • CSI 300 −0.8%

5️⃣ China economic data stronger than expected


  • Industrial output: +6.3% YoY
  • Retail sales: +2.8% YoY

6️⃣ Markets watching the Fed

Investors are awaiting the Federal Reserve policy meeting (March 17–18) for clues on interest rates amid rising oil prices and inflation concerns.
